[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#979453: kwallet-kf5: drop unused Build-Depends



Source: kwallet-kf5
Version: 5.77.0-2
Tags: patch
User: helmutg@debian.org
Usertags: rebootstrap

kwallet-kf5 somehow made it into the big set of packages relevant to
architecture bootstrap via some dependency cycle. Rather that work on
that hard problem, how about dropping entirely unused Build-Depends to
shrink the problem?

I couldn't find any use of either graphviz nor boost in kwallet-kf5.
Indeed building a modified kwallet-kf5 with graphviz and libboost-dev
turned into Build-Conflicts exactly reproduces the .debs when building
without this modification. Please consider applying the attached patch.

Helmut
diff --minimal -Nru kwallet-kf5-5.77.0/debian/changelog kwallet-kf5-5.77.0/debian/changelog
--- kwallet-kf5-5.77.0/debian/changelog	2020-12-22 02:33:36.000000000 +0100
+++ kwallet-kf5-5.77.0/debian/changelog	2021-01-06 17:28:34.000000000 +0100
@@ -1,3 +1,10 @@
+kwallet-kf5 (5.77.0-2.1) UNRELEASED; urgency=medium
+
+  * Non-maintainer upload.
+  * Drop unused Build-Depends. (Closes: #-1)
+
+ -- Helmut Grohne <helmut@subdivi.de>  Wed, 06 Jan 2021 17:28:34 +0100
+
 kwallet-kf5 (5.77.0-2) unstable; urgency=medium
 
   * Release to unstable.
diff --minimal -Nru kwallet-kf5-5.77.0/debian/control kwallet-kf5-5.77.0/debian/control
--- kwallet-kf5-5.77.0/debian/control	2020-12-22 02:31:16.000000000 +0100
+++ kwallet-kf5-5.77.0/debian/control	2021-01-06 17:28:32.000000000 +0100
@@ -8,8 +8,6 @@
                debhelper-compat (= 13),
                doxygen,
                extra-cmake-modules (>= 5.77.0~),
-               graphviz,
-               libboost-dev,
                libgcrypt20-dev (>= 1.5.0~),
                libgpgme-dev | libgpgme11-dev,
                libgpgmepp-dev (>= 1.7.0~) | libgpgmepp6-dev,

Reply to: